CHALLENGER 32

Built by Challenger Yachts Corp. (USA) • Designed by Hector Ballester

General Information

Hull Type: Fin with rudder on skeg
Rigging Type: Masthead Sloop
Construction: FG
First Built: 1969

Dimensions

Length Overall (LOA): 10.01 m
Length Waterline (LWL): 8.63 m
Beam: 3.38 m
Draft (Max): 1.47 m

Weight & Ballast

Displacement: 4,990 kg
Ballast: 1,588 kg
Ballast Type: Lead

Sail Plan

Foresail Area: 23.55 m²
Mainsail Area: 21.01 m²
Total Sail Area (calculated): 44.56 m²
Sail Area (reported): 44.59 m²
I (Fore Triangle Height): 11.89 m
J (Fore Triangle Base): 3.96 m
P (Mainsail Hoist): 10.21 m
E (Boom Length): 4.11 m

Engine & Systems

Engine Make: Universal
Engine Type: Gas
Engine Power: 55 HP
Fuel Capacity: 132 L
Water Capacity: 151 L

Performance Ratios

Hull Speed: 7.13 knots
SA/Displacement (Calculated): 15.26
SA/Displacement (Reported): 15.58
Ballast/Disp Ratio: 31.82%
Displacement/Length: 215.98
Comfort Ratio: 23.27
Capsize Screening: 2.00
S-Number: 2.36

Notes

Perkins 4-107 diesel available as an option. Challenger Yachts Corp. was located at Wilmington CA, USA and ceased operations in 1980. Not to be confused with Challenger Yachts Ltd, which was a Canadian firm.
